On Monday night a rather late (and worn) example of Epermenia falciformis was trapped in Finemere Wood, Bucks. Last night in Bernwood Forest, Bucks a second generation male Yellow-tail struck me as being rather unusual but on looking back through my own records I see I have had October sightings of adults previously in 2014, 2017, 2018 & 2020, the latest date being the 20th (in 2020).

Less unusual in Bernwood last night were examples of micros Epinotia tenerana, Eudonia truncicolella and Hypsopygia costalis, all of which are regularly recorded this month.
